This role involves interaction with many cross-functional and multi-disciplinary teams including hardware, software and system engineers. Being able to work in a collaborative manner with cross functional teams is essential. - Architecture and Micro-architecture specification definition for upcoming SOCs - Work with cross functional teams to set SOC requirements - Explore new approaches aligned with emerging technologies, competitive performance requirements, and critical system constraints- Perform feasibility analysis including SoC area, performance and power estimates - Guide an efficient system/hardware/software architecture to meet product requirements - Assess and guide system integration feasibility, feature and implementation trade-offs